Mark Haddon talks to Charlotte Higgins at the Edinburgh International Book Festival
Mark Haddon is back with his first novel in seven years – and this could be his masterwork. The author behind The Curious Incident of the Dog in the Night-Time takes us on another wildly imaginative adventure in The Porpoise, a modern-day reworking of Shakespeare’s Pericles. In this event filmed live at the 2019 Edinburgh International Book Festival, Haddon discusses one of the must-read novels of the year with Guardian writer and classics expert Charlotte Higgins.
